NOTE: This title is also available as a free eBook on the Microsoft Download Center. It is offered for sale in print format as a convenience.

Get a head start evaluating Windows Server 2012 R2 - with technical insights from a Microsoft MVP and members of the Windows Server product team. Based on final Windows Server 2012 R2 release-to-manufacturing (RTM) software, this guide introduces new features and capabilities, with scenario-based advice on how the platform can meet the needs of your business. Get the high-level overview you need to begin preparing your deployment now.

Coverage includes:

  • Server virtualization and cloud solutions
  • Availability and scalability
  • Provisioning and storage management
  • Security features, access, and data protection
  • Infrastructure options
  • Server management and automation
